Adenosine N1-oxide

CAS No. 146-92-9

Adenosine N1-oxide( Adenosine N1 oxide | 1-Oxoadenosine | ANO | Adenosine, 1-oxide )

Catalog No. M27747 CAS No. 146-92-9

Adenosine N1-oxide, which is found in royal jelly, inhibited the secretion of inflammatory mediators by activated macrophages and reduced lethality in lipopolysaccharide (LPS)-induced endotoxin shock.
